前端之路—jquery語法學習04((function(){})()概念與一些靜態函數的用法)

快下班了快下班了快下班了快下班了快下班了快下班了快下班了快下班了快下班了快下班了快下班了快下班了快下班了快下班了

哦吼~哦吼~哦吼~哦吼~哦吼~哦吼~哦吼~哦吼~哦吼~哦吼~哦吼~哦吼~哦吼~哦吼~哦吼~哦吼~哦吼~哦吼~哦吼~哦吼~哦吼~哦吼~

1)var 變量=$.trim(參數); 去掉左右空格

2)var 變量= $.isArray(參數); 是不是數組;

3)var 變量=$.isWindow(參數); 是不是window對象

4)var 變量=$.isFunction(參數); 是不是一個函數對象

上面1~4 返回值都爲 true or false

5) $.holdReady(true);/$.holdReady(false); 爲True時暫停 窗體加載load事件觸發  傳入False 馬上恢復窗體加載事件

6)(function(){})() 的含義(立即執行函數)

正常函數有

fuction Test(){};

匿名函數

var test=function(){};

好 我們定義一個方法 要執行 的代碼如下

fuction test(){};

test();來執行函數 

那麼我們簡單寫的把test 替換掉就是

(fuction test(){})()

那麼 帶參數的話 同理(笑而不語的貼上了代碼 並準備着下班 繼續回家學習 )

(function test (value)

{

alert(value);

})('Hello word')

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章